We have a very nice hereford heifer. She is very clean fronted and has a huge hip and has good bone. She has excellent rib shape from behind, but once you get her on her profile she lacks the depth of rib. She is perfect in her lines and is as sound as you can make one. Just needs more depth. What can we feed her to get her to drop her gut. She is currently on a Grand-4-T-Fyer mix. I have access to almost every feed type. Any input is appreciated!

Well there are the obvious solutions like beat pulp, and things like that.  But we are feeding a feed we are having mixed, we call it a hot grower, cause its kind of between a grower and a finisher, everything is eating it except the tubby angus heifer that is about to calve.  It has a lot of Cotton Seed Hull in it for a fiber source, and they are doing really good on it, we have a chi heifer that was the same, really powerful, lot of rib shape, just didnt have a ton of depth when you were on the side, I wont say she is the deepest in the world now, but she has definately gotten better since we put her on that feed.
